Incomplete combustion While carbon dioxide and water are produced when hydrocarbons burn in a plentiful supply of oxygen, complete combustion is not always possible. If the fuel is burned with a limited supply of oxygen, incomplete combustion can occur and the following pollutants can be formed: carbon monoxide (CO) – a poisonous gas.
